提交数据后数据不出现的原因可能有多种,以下是一些可能的原因和解决方法:
- 数据未成功提交:首先要确保数据已经成功提交到后端服务器。可以通过查看网络请求的返回状态码来确认是否成功提交。如果返回状态码为200,则表示提交成功;如果返回状态码为其他值,则可能是提交失败。可以使用浏览器的开发者工具或者网络抓包工具来查看网络请求的详细信息。
- 数据未正确保存:即使数据成功提交到后端服务器,也可能由于后端逻辑错误或者数据库操作错误导致数据未正确保存。可以查看后端代码,确认数据是否被正确处理和保存。可以通过打印日志或者调试工具来定位问题。
- 数据未正确展示:如果数据已经成功保存到后端,但是在前端页面中未正确展示,可能是前端代码逻辑错误导致。可以查看前端代码,确认数据是否被正确处理和展示。可以通过浏览器的开发者工具来查看前端代码的执行情况和错误信息。
- 数据被过滤或隐藏:有时候数据可能被过滤或者隐藏,导致在页面上看不到。可以检查前端代码中是否有对数据进行过滤或者隐藏的逻辑。可以通过查看前端代码和相关配置文件来确认。
- 数据显示位置错误:有时候数据可能被显示在了其他位置,导致在预期位置上看不到。可以检查前端代码中数据的显示位置,确认数据是否被正确渲染到了预期位置。
总结:要解决数据不出现的问题,需要从前端和后端两个方面进行排查。首先确认数据是否成功提交到后端,然后检查后端逻辑是否正确保存数据。如果数据已经成功保存,再检查前端代码是否正确处理和展示数据。如果以上排查都没有问题,可以考虑其他可能的原因,如数据被过滤或隐藏,或者数据显示位置错误。